Steel has, over centuries, played a crucial role in shaping our material, and in particular, urban landscapes. This books undertakes a cultural and ecological history of the material, examining the relationship between steel and design at a micro and macro level in terms of both what it has been used to design and how it has functioned as a 'world-making force'.The research for the book is i nformed by diverse sources including industry journals, contemporary accounts and technical literature all framed by rich, early a ccounts of...Status: Available for online purchase in 10-15 days
